Manual Collections: The Bottleneck in Invoice Financing
Pain Point: Manual AR collection processes are time-consuming, error-prone, and often result in delayed payments, directly impacting cash flow and DSO.
Solution: Implementing no-code automation platforms like Microsoft Power Automate or SaaS AR tools enables SMBs to automate payment reminders, track invoice statuses, and escalate overdue accounts without manual intervention.
For example, a Reddit user on r/automation described using Zapier to trigger automated email reminders and Slack notifications when invoices approach or exceed due dates, reducing manual follow-up and improving on-time payment rates.
Reducing DSO with AI-Powered Prioritization
Pain Point: SMBs often lack the resources to analyze which overdue accounts to prioritize, leading to inefficient recovery efforts and higher DSO.
Solution: AI-driven tools can analyze payment histories, customer risk profiles, and dispute trends to automatically prioritize collections efforts for the highest-impact accounts.
Platforms like Tennis Finance leverage machine learning to flag high-risk invoices and recommend targeted outreach, resulting in up to 50% improved recovery rates and faster cash conversion.
Automating Dispute Intake and Classification
Pain Point: Dispute intake is fragmented across emails, forms, and uploads, making it difficult to track and resolve issues efficiently.
Solution: No-code platforms like Power Automate allow SMBs to centralize dispute submissions from multiple channels—email, web forms, document uploads, and APIs—into a single workflow.
This ensures all disputes are logged, classified, and routed to the appropriate team for resolution, reducing manual sorting and lost cases.
Accelerating Dispute Resolution with AI
Pain Point: Manual dispute resolution is slow, often requiring back-and-forth communication and manual documentation, which delays cash recovery.
Solution: AI-powered platforms can automatically detect, categorize, and assign disputes based on urgency and complexity, enabling faster, more consistent resolutions.
For instance, Tennis Finance reports that automating dispute management can save up to 14 hours per week and significantly improve customer satisfaction.
Workflow Integration: Connecting AR, CRM, and ERP Systems
Pain Point: Disconnected systems create data silos, making it difficult to track invoice status, dispute progress, and customer communications.
Solution: No-code workflow tools like Zapier, Power Automate, and Make (formerly Integromat) can integrate AR, CRM, and ERP platforms, ensuring real-time data synchronization and visibility across teams.
Community discussions highlight how SMBs use these integrations to automate status updates, trigger escalations, and maintain a single source of truth for collections and disputes.
Automated Reminders and Escalations
Pain Point: Missed or inconsistent follow-ups on overdue invoices lead to longer DSO and increased write-offs.
Solution: Automated reminder workflows can send escalating notifications via email, SMS, or messaging apps based on invoice age and customer response.
Some SMBs on r/indiehackers report using templated reminder sequences that escalate from friendly nudges to formal notices, improving collection rates without damaging customer relationships.
Discrepancy Detection and Error Prevention
Pain Point: Invoice errors and discrepancies are a leading cause of disputes and delayed payments.
Solution: AI-powered invoicing software can automatically detect discrepancies, flag potential errors before invoices are sent, and prompt corrective action.
Industry reports note that this proactive approach reduces dispute frequency and accelerates payment cycles.
Centralized Dispute Tracking and Auditability
Pain Point: Tracking disputes across emails and spreadsheets leads to lost cases, compliance risks, and lack of accountability.
Solution: Centralized dispute management modules tie each claim to its invoice, assign ownership, and provide real-time status updates, ensuring transparency and auditability.
Role-based permissions and automated workflows reinforce compliance and streamline collaboration across finance, sales, and customer service teams.
Leveraging Dispute Data for Continuous Improvement
Pain Point: SMBs often fail to analyze dispute trends, missing opportunities to address root causes and improve upstream processes.
Solution: Automated platforms can aggregate dispute data, enabling root cause analysis and process optimization.
By identifying recurring issues, SMBs can adjust billing practices, contract terms, or customer onboarding to prevent future disputes and reduce DSO.
